The Learney Challenge

Held in conjunction with Torphins Gala. A 12.5km route from the centre of Torphins and up Learney Estate roads and tracks to the top of the Learney Hill, round the hill top and return. Climb of 220m.

This is a race for Over 18s only : For bravehearts, not faint hearts.

Held over a most spectacular route and welcoming setting, with wonderful views of the local hills and mountains such as Clachnaben, Bennachie, Mount Keen, Lochnagar, Beinn a Bhuird and Ben Avon along the route.

The first Race (2009), was won by Andrew Allday in 52mins 27secs. The first female was Laura Petrie in 1hr 7mins 48secs.
